 Food & Water Watch, The Center for Food Safety, Friends of the Earth, and the CEO of Ben & Jerry's yesterday rallied in front of the White House to demand that the Obama administration halt Food and Drug Administration approval of genetically modified salmon.The FDA is expected to decide whether to approve the controversial salmon following a series of hearings scheduled for Sunday and Monday. Only Chipotle and Panera get an A grade on antibiotics policies and sourcing practices, and most other fast food chains fail, according to a report by the Friends of the Earth, Natural Resources Defense Council, Keep Antibiotics Working, Consumers Union, Center for Food Safety, and Food Animal Concerns Trust.
